A recent study of 139 dysphoric male children who were monitored from age 7 up until age 20 showed that 87.8 percent of the boys grew out of this phase and reverted back to identifying as their birth gender by the time they were adults. Vast Majority of Gender Dysphoric Boys Desist, Long-Term Study Finds (LINK)
*"*A long-term follow-up of male children with gender dysphoria has found that most study participants desisted over time and accepted themselves as boys. The groundbreaking study used the largest sample to date of boys referred to clinics for gender dysphoria. “A Follow-Up Study of Boys With Gender Identity Disorder” was published in the peer-viewed journal Frontiers in Psychology, and the research protocol was reviewed and approved by Clarke Institute of Psychiatry (now the Centre for Addiction and Mental Health) and the University of Toronto. Study participants were 139 male children assessed in the Gender Identity Service, Child, Youth, and Family Program at the Centre for Addiction and Mental Health (CAMH) in Toronto between 1975 and 2009. 63.3% of the boys met DSM-III, III-R, or IV criteria for gender identity disorder (GID), while the rest of the 36.7% were subthreshold for a DSM diagnosis. Researchers first assessed the children at approximately age 7, following up with participants when they reached adolescence and again in early adulthood. At follow-up, researchers classified participants as persisters (which the study defines as “boys who continued to have gender dysphoria”) or desisters (boys who did not continue to have gender dysphoria), and deduced their sexual orientation based on fantasy and behavior. Researchers found that 17 (12.2%) of the participants persisted in their gender dysphoria, and the remaining 122 (87.8%) desisted."

Buyer's Guide

Canvas shotgun cases have become the go-to choice for gun enthusiasts and sportspersons due to their durability, versatility, and stylish appearance. These cases come in various sizes, designs, and features to accommodate different shotgun types, providing ample protection for your precious firearms. In this section, we will discuss the essential factors to consider when purchasing a canvas shotgun case, as well as some general advice to help you make the best choice.

Size and Shape


https://preview.redd.it/0ok5kpqfib1d1.jpg?width=720&format=pjpg&auto=webp&s=228dd0c3aff0591c87def7325ee047be57a2ed44
The first factor to consider is the size and shape of your shotgun. Most canvas cases are designed to fit different types, sizes, and barrel lengths, but it's always a good idea to compare the interior dimensions of the case with your firearm's dimensions. This will ensure a comfortable and secure fit.

Construction and Material

High-quality canvas cases are constructed with heavy-duty materials, such as 18-ounce cotton canvas, and reinforced stitching for enhanced durability. Additionally, look for cases with a PVC coating to provide extra water resistance and UV protection, ensuring the case remains in good condition even when exposed to the elements.

Locking System

A reliable locking mechanism is crucial for keeping your shotgun safe from theft or accidental discharge. Look for cases with sturdy locks, latches, or combination locks, preferably one that can be easily secured when you're not using the case. Some high-end options may also have a built-in combination lock, ensuring your firearm stays secure during transportation.

https://preview.redd.it/3qlll15gib1d1.jpg?width=720&format=pjpg&auto=webp&s=4cb7bd2b312403557d560450b2336e07437b970b

Design and Aesthetics

Canvas shotgun cases come in various design options, from classic brown to stylish camouflage patterns. Consider your personal preferences and how the case will be used when choosing the design. A well-designed case not only adds a touch of style but also helps you easily identify your firearm in a crowd or storage area.

Maintenance and Care

Canvas shotgun cases require minimal maintenance, but it's essential to clean and maintain them properly to ensure their longevity. Always check for wear and tear, especially in high-stress areas like zippers and seams. If needed, repair or replace these components before they compromise the overall durability of the case. Additionally, store your case in a cool, dry place when not in use to prevent mold and mildew growth.

Pricing and Value


https://preview.redd.it/y1rk1ahgib1d1.jpg?width=720&format=pjpg&auto=webp&s=21ff08cc6a124af25ddbb1904067965f6e55998c
Canvas shotgun cases come in a range of price points, from budget-friendly options to high-end, premium cases. While it's tempting to go for the cheapest option, remember that you typically get what you pay for in terms of quality, materials, and features. Invest in a high-quality canvas case that meets your specific needs and budget to ensure long-lasting protection for your prized shotgun.

2024.05.19 07:16 ExcitingBelt The Best Medieval Castles to Visit in the UK

Entering a medieval castle is akin to turning the pages of a historical narrative. With its rich history, the UK is home to some of the world’s most magnificent and historically significant medieval castles. These castles provide an amazing, educational, and immersive look into the past for anyone interested in history, photography, or just having a fun day out. We’ll take you on a tour of the top medieval castles in the UK in this blog post. Get ready to be mesmerised by their ageless beauty, enthralled by their grandeur, and fascinated by their history.

1. Windsor Castle

History: The world’s oldest and biggest inhabited castle is Windsor Castle, situated in Berkshire. Since William the Conqueror’s original construction of it in the eleventh century, British royalty has continuously resided there. Over the centuries, the castle has undergone multiple renovations and expansions, resulting in an intriguing fusion of various architectural styles.

Highlights

Windsor Castle presents a singular fusion of royal magnificence and historical significance. For visitors, it’s a convenient day trip due to its close proximity to London.

2. Edinburgh Castle

History: Scotland’s capital’s skyline is dominated by Edinburgh Castle, which is perched atop Castle Rock. Based on archaeological findings, it appears that the location has been inhabited since the Iron Age. As a royal residence, a military stronghold, and a representation of Scottish power, the castle has played a significant role in Scottish history.

Highlights

In addition to providing stunning city views, Edinburgh Castle delves deeply into Scotland’s turbulent past. Because of its central Edinburgh location, it’s easily accessible and a must-see.

3. Warwick Castle

History: Constructed in 1068 by William the Conqueror, Warwick Castle is among the best-preserved examples of a medieval English castle. It began as a wooden fort, evolved into a stone fortress, and finally became a stately home over the ages.

Highlights

Warwick Castle is ideal for both families and history enthusiasts because it blends historical authenticity with contemporary attractions.

4. Tower of London

History: As part of the Norman Conquest, William the Conqueror established the historic castle known as the Tower of London on the north bank of the River Thames in 1066. It has had a variety of uses, including armoury, treasury, prison, and royal palace.

Highlights

There is a lot of history and legend surrounding the Tower of London, from the beheadings of queens to the ravens that are incorrigible. For those who are interested in England’s royal past, this is an intriguing place to visit.

5. Leeds Castle

History: Leeds Castle has been called the “loveliest castle in the world.” It is located in Kent on two islands in a lake created by the River Len. Constructed in 1119 initially, it housed six mediaeval queens before turning into a private home.

Highlights

Leeds Castle is a wonderful place for a leisurely but educational day out because of its beautiful surroundings and array of attractions.

6. Alnwick Castle

History: The Dukes of Northumberland have had their residence at Alnwick Castle in Northumberland for more than 700 years. Originally constructed in the latter part of the eleventh century, it has undergone numerous renovations and restorations over the years.

Highlights

Because of its appearances in popular media, Alnwick Castle is not only a historical treasure but also a cultural icon. The vast gardens enhance the attraction.

7. Caernarfon Castle

History: Edward I constructed Caernarfon Castle in North Wales as a part of his campaign to subjugate the Welsh. It was finished in 1330 and is well known for its imposing walls and polygonal towers.

Highlights

Medieval fortress Caernarfon Castle is one of the most impressive in the United Kingdom due to its dramatic architecture and rich history.

8. Bodiam Castle

History: A typical example of a medieval moated castle is Bodiam Castle in East Sussex. During the Hundred Years’ War, Sir Edward Dalyngrigge erected it in 1385 with the intention of defending against French invasion.

Highlights

Bodiam Castle, which offers the ideal fusion of beauty and history, is one of the most photographed castles in England because of its fanciful appearance.

9. Dover Castle

History: Dover Castle has a rich and illustrious past and is referred to as the “Key to England” because of its advantageous location. It was established in the eleventh century and has been vital to England’s defence over the ages.

Highlights

Dover Castle is a fascinating place for people of all ages because it provides a unique blend of military history from the 20th century and medieval history.

10. Cardiff Castle

History: The history of Cardiff Castle in Wales dates back more than two millennia. It began as a Roman fort and evolved into a Victorian Gothic mansion and a Norman keep.

Highlights

Cardiff Castle is a must-see attraction in the Welsh capital because of its rich history and convenient location. For anyone visiting Cardiff, it is a must-see.
